Output e03dc3e0b0ba009b28bb24c40f60e560daa09a20fc0218971c011a6a5477f094:1

value
2665500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9440e841012510b514a63da57883f6942481cb7 OP_EQUAL
address
3H81edF5cEBoS1t89gNZQYnjWTftMuCgy4
transaction
e03dc3e0b0ba009b28bb24c40f60e560daa09a20fc0218971c011a6a5477f094